Wildfire smoke may be creating particle pollution through at least Thursday morning, when the alert is expected to expire for the county's mountains and valleys. This could be an issue for those with respiratory problems like asthma and the elderly, according to NBC 7 meteorologists."If you smell smoke or see ash due to a wildfire, remain indoors with windows and doors closed or seek alternative shelter, if feasible," the NWS said.
